Not every home needs to be Pinterest-perfect to feel peaceful. 💫 In this episode, I dive into the Japanese concept of Wabi-Sabi – appreciating the imperfect, the lived-in, the real.


I’ll share how embracing this mindset can help you let go of the pressure to have everything colour-coded and matching, and instead focus on what works for your life. Whether it’s a slightly messy drawer or a favourite mug with a chip – it can still belong in your calm, organised space ☕🧺.


Listen now for a dose of gentle organising inspiration straight from Japan 🇯🇵.
